Banff - The city with the highest elevation in Canada,
Banff sits at a lofty 1463m above sea level. Lying within the Banff National
Park, the town is famous for world famous, champagne-powder skiing. But by
no means does it mean that the activities dim off the ski-fields. |
Burbank, is the home to some of the biggest companies in the motion picture and television industries. Some even refer to the city as the “Media Capital of the World.” From shooting major movies and T.V. shows (Warner Bros. and Disney studios) to live amusement attractions and concerts (Universal Studios and Hollywood Bowl), Burbank is your gateway to a world of fun-filled excitement and first-class hospitality.

El Paso - The sixth-largest city in the state of Texas, El Paso is
situated in the far western part of the state on the north bank of the Rio
Grande. El Paso, TX offers you so much to see such as Sunland park
Racetrack, the El Paso Convention and Performing Arts Center, El Paso Pro
Musica, the El Paso Symphony Orchestra, Chamizal National Memorial Park
Theater, the El Paso Playhouse and the list goes on.

Philadelphia,
the largest city in Pennsylvania and most famously known as the birthplace
of American democracy. Philadelphia, PA is located at the junction of the
Schuylkill and Delaware Rivers. Philadelphia, one of the oldest cities is
known as the major commercial, educational, and cultural center for the
entire nation.

Playa del Carmen
Enjoy and experience Cozumel. Take forty-five minute ferrie channel crossing to the Cozumel's only town. There you can shop in duty-free stores, find dive shops or set out for an afternoon on the beach.
Experience the Cenotes which are believed by many to be fountains of eternal youth. Along the Playa del Carmen - Tulum area are some of the most famous Cenotes for scuba diving, swimming and snorkeling.
Wander along trails with plants carefully labeled and learn about the unique, native habitat.
Travel the land of past civilizations. Frequent buses make the three-hour journey to the city of Chichen Itza:, the center of one of the world's greatest and powerful civilizations. Dating back to 435 AD, the city still has many magnificent pyramids and temples from these advanced peoples, some still nearly intact throughout the ages.
